Tucker Carlson has been pranked over Kate Middleton‘s infamous edited photo.
The former Fox News anchor was duped by British YouTubers Josh & Archie into interviewing a fake Kensington Palace whistleblower, who was prepared to dish the dirt on the doctored image.
Archie Manners posed as the Prince and Princess of Wales’ former digital content creator, who claimed he had been fired for altering the Mother’s Day image so poorly it was rumbled by the public.

The whole Kate Middleton business has been a bizarre story unto itself, and I’ll let Slate summarise it:

In case you need a refresher on the biggest tabloid story of the year, Middleton, the wife of heir apparent Prince William, has been out of the public eye since Christmas. The supposed reason for this absence was a scheduled abdominal surgery, which the Crown said would sideline her until Easter. The royal gossip apparatus tends to grow ravenous in silence, and the internet surged with all sorts of wild conspiracy theories speculating on the real reason Middleton had vanished. Some floated that she was going under the knife to receive a BBL; others asserted that the surgery was cover for alleged infidelity; and so on. But the story went truly nuclear this week when Middleton submitted, then quickly retracted, a cheery photo of herself and her three kids, which the Associated Press determined to be counterfeit due to some irregularities in the composition. In response, Middleton rushed out a baffling damage-control campaign, claiming that she had simply been experimenting with photo editing.

Archie Manners posed as the Prince and Princess of Wales’ former digital content creator, who claimed he had been fired for altering the Mother’s Day image so poorly it was rumbled by the public.
The Tucker Carlson Network, which streams on Twitter (now X), accepted his story after Manners and co-conspirator Josh Pieters forged Kensington Palace employment documents.
The YouTubers’ faked letter of engagement for the whistleblower included a clause stating that the palace had a right to amputate one of his limbs should he fail his probation period.
Carlson’s people did not spot the preposterous faked document and Manners was sent to a London studio with a hotline to Carlson for the interview.
